KING COUNTY CENTRAL A. AND P. ASSOCIATION.

©—s> The General Committee of the above association met in the Waitomo County Council oflice yesterday afternoon. Mr C. Stevens presided. After general discussion it was ro» Bolved that the next show bo held on Wednesdays and .Thursday, 3rd and 4th of February, 1915, A sub-committee was appointed to draft schedule. It was decided that at the present time it woud not be advisable to hold a ball. Mr W. Gadsby ' was unanimously elected vice-president of the Association for the ensuing year.
